What is Fitzgerald Equipment?
Fitzgerald Equipment operates as a critical infrastructure partner for the logistics and warehousing industry. By providing a comprehensive suite of material handling solutions—ranging from forklift sales and aerial lift rentals to specialized maintenance and operator training—the company serves as a backbone for regional distribution centers. Their business model emphasizes high-availability service and rapid emergency response, which are essential metrics for maintaining supply chain continuity in modern industrial environments. As a family-owned enterprise, they have cultivated a reputation for reliability that differentiates them from larger, less agile competitors in the heavy equipment market.
